Output 58649a2c74767dc28d91a2960468bfabd16e60ceef754d04fbcf18b903e46265:23

value
417392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 166f72141dcf92f10f9951988307c21ce6c6eccc OP_EQUAL
address
33jeJ99y4H7X5T95mEJnKQxAnFXhgCxoxP
transaction
58649a2c74767dc28d91a2960468bfabd16e60ceef754d04fbcf18b903e46265
spent
true